Severity Scores


        For parents, caregivers, health care providers, and teachers, concerns and questions often arise regarding the care and well-being of individuals with Cornelia de Lange Syndrome. 

Severity scoring procedures have been described to indicate the severity of CdLS. It should be noted that none of these procedures consider the severity of CdLS as experienced by families. Scoring procedures also do not estimate the severity of all organ systems that may be affected in CdLS.


Recommendation(s)

Severity Scores

R3
Presently available severity scoring schemes should be used cautiously as these do not adequately reflect the severity as experienced by the individuals with CdLS and their families.
